[Asia Economy Reporter Park Jun-yi] The Seoul Metropolitan Government and the Seoul City Council clashed again over the budget for Mayor Oh Se-hoon's campaign projects, including 'Seoul Run.'


According to the City Council on the 6th, the Special Committee on Budget and Accounts canceled the scheduled main review of the supplementary budget bill on that day.


This was due to a heated exchange between Seoul city officials and council members during the previous day's meeting regarding the establishment of the Seoul-type education platform (Seoul Run).



With the budget review halted due to conflicts between both sides, Mayor Oh urged the restoration of the cut budget to its original state.
